β2肾上腺素受体基因多态性同哈萨克族与维吾尔族高血压病的关联性

目的既往的研究发现:β2肾上腺素受体基因(β2-adrenergic receptor,β2-AR)距离编码区起始点上游1023位碱基G→A多态同中国汉族人群重度高血压相关,本研究旨在探索此多态与另外两个群体—哈萨克族及维吾尔族原发性高血压的相关性。方法选择新疆巴里坤县牧区哈萨克族牧民高血压病患者186例及正常血压者171例;选择新疆吐鲁番地区维吾尔族农民高血压病患者160例,正常血压者193例。应用PCR-RFLP法分别对入选样本进行β2-AR基因G(-1023)A位点扩增和基因分型。结果β2-AR基因G(-1023)A多态在两群体中均符合Hardy-Weinberg平衡。GG,AG,AA 3种基因型在哈萨克族及维吾尔族正常人群中频率分别为0.318,0.576,0.106和0.409,0.409,0.181,两民族基因型频率分布差异有统计学意义(P<0.05);该位点各基因型频率及等位基因频率在哈萨克族高血压病组和正常对照组中差异无统计学意义,但根据血压高低对高血压病组进行分组后发现:哈萨克族重度高血压组和正常对照组基因型频率差异有统计学意义(P<0.05),哈萨克族重度高血压组AA型频率(0.168)高于正常血压组(0.126);维吾尔族群体中基因型频率及等位基因频率在高血压组和正常对照组中差异均无统计学意义,根据血压程度对高血压组进行分组后也未发现轻、中、重度高血压组同正常对照组基因型频率有差异。结论β2-AR基因G(-1023)A多态性与哈萨克族人群重度高血压相关,验证了汉族人群中的研究结果。 Objective Previous studies have found that β2-adrenergic receptor (β2-AR) is associated with severe hypertension in Chinese Han population at the position 1023 bp upstream from the start of the coding region Explore the association of this polymorphism with two other groups - Essential Hypertension in Kazak and Uigur. Methods A total of 186 cases of hypertension and 187 cases of normal blood pressure among Kazak herdsmen in pastoral area of ​​Barkol County, Xinjiang were selected. 160 cases of Uighur peasants hypertension and 193 cases of normal blood pressure were selected in Turpan, Xinjiang. The PCR-RFLP method was used to amplify and genotype the G (-1023) A site of β2-AR gene. Results The G (-1023) A polymorphism of β2-AR gene was in accordance with Hardy-Weinberg equilibrium in both groups. The frequencies of genotypes of GG, AG and AA were 0.318,0.576,0.106 and 0.409,0.409,0.181 respectively in Kazakh and Uygur nationality population. The frequency distribution of genotypes of two genotypes was statistically significant (P <0.05). There were no significant differences in the frequencies of genotypes and alleles between Kazakens and Hypertension patients in Kazak Hypertension group. However, according to the level of blood pressure in Hypertension group, (P <0.05). The frequency of AA genotype in Kazak severe hypertension group (0.168) was higher than that in normal blood pressure group (0.126). The genotype frequencies and alleles in Uygur population There was no significant difference in the frequency between the hypertensive group and the normal control group. There was also no difference in the genotype frequencies of mild, moderate and severe hypertension group and normal control group after grouping the hypertension group according to the degree of blood pressure. Conclusions The G (-1023) A polymorphism of β2-AR gene is associated with severe hypertension in Kazakh population, which validates the findings in Han population.
